Turkish president slams international community due to 30-year occupation of Azerbaijani lands
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dogan has said that it is hard to be strong at the negotiating table without being strong on the battlefield.
“The most striking example is the liberation of the occupied Azerbaijani territories,” Report informs referring to President Erdogan’s statement made at the 13th conference of Turkish ambassadors to foreign countries.
“The international community has not taken any steps in connection with almost 30 year-occupation, massacre and genocide. Our Azerbaijani brothers were forced to live for years with the bitterness of occupation and losses. The Azerbaijani Armed Forces, through Türkiye’s support, managed to put an end to this injustice. As a result of the 44-day legendary struggle, Karabakh was liberated, the 30-year occupation ended,” the president added.
